首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

sbt更新未解析存储库中的最新工件

sbt是一种基于Scala语言的构建工具,用于管理和构建Scala项目。当我们在使用sbt构建项目时,有时会遇到"更新未解析存储库中的最新工件"的问题。这个问题通常是由于sbt无法从指定的存储库中找到所需的依赖项而引起的。

解决这个问题的方法有以下几种:

  1. 检查网络连接:首先,我们需要确保网络连接正常,因为sbt需要从远程存储库下载依赖项。确保网络连接稳定后,重新运行sbt命令,看是否能够解决问题。
  2. 检查存储库配置:sbt使用build.sbt文件来配置项目的依赖项和存储库。请确保build.sbt文件中的存储库配置正确,并且指向了正确的存储库地址。可以参考腾讯云的Maven存储库地址:https://cloud.tencent.com/document/product/445/34739
  3. 清理缓存:有时候,sbt的缓存可能会导致依赖项无法正确解析。可以尝试清理sbt的缓存,然后重新运行sbt命令。清理缓存的方法可以参考sbt官方文档:https://www.scala-sbt.org/1.x/docs/Setup-Notes.html#clearing-the-cache
  4. 检查依赖项版本:有时候,sbt无法解析最新的工件是因为我们指定的依赖项版本过旧。可以尝试更新依赖项的版本,或者查看存储库中是否有与当前版本兼容的工件。

总结起来,当遇到"sbt更新未解析存储库中的最新工件"的问题时,我们可以通过检查网络连接、存储库配置、清理缓存以及检查依赖项版本等方法来解决。如果问题仍然存在,可以尝试搜索腾讯云的开发者社区或者咨询腾讯云的技术支持,获取更详细的帮助和指导。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Artifactory清理使用二进制品最佳实践

该系统目的是确保在覆盖“release”工件之前将其从“snapshots”存储升级出来。...Artifactory支持六种存储类型“最大唯一快照”标记: – Maven – NuGet – Gradle –Ivy – Docker – SBT Artifactory使用Artifactory...要在Artifactory启用此功能,请更新本地存储设置: 2.png 启用此设置后,在“最大唯一快照数”上方进行上传将在下次构建运行期间删除所有较早发行版。...最高数字将始终是最新版本。 清除超大缓存 Artifactory远程存储将下载文件存储在缓存。通常,保留整个缓存是有益,因为它可以加快下载速度。...您可以在“ 使用工件清理期”部分添加清理工件之前小时数: 3.png 这并不意味着工件会在12小时后被删除。相反,它在内部将工件标记为“使用”。

3.5K00

Docker-ce最新版在Ubuntu18.04上安装、更新、卸载方法(存储方式)

卸载系统已有的 docker 旧版本 为了防止安装出错,需要先检查并卸载系统存在 docker 旧版本,比如docker,docker.io 或docker-engine: sudo apt-get...remove docker docker-engine docker.io containerd runc 如果 apt-get 报告安装这些软件包,则可以进行接下来操作: ?...使用存储安装 Docker-ce 在新主机上首次安装 Docker Engine-Community 之前,需要设置 Docker 存储。之后,您可以从存储安装和更新 Docker。...设置 Docker 存储 更新 apt 包索引: sudo apt-get update 安装以下包以使 apt 可以通过 HTTPS 使用存储: sudo apt-get install apt-transport-https...$(lsb_release -cs) stable" 安装 Docker-ce 更新 apt 包索引: sudo apt-get update 安装最新版本 Docker Engine-Community

2.3K20

Spark Streaming 与 Kafka0.8 整合

1.1 引入 对于使用 SBT/Maven 项目定义 Scala/Java 应用程序,请引入如下工件(请参阅主编程指南中Linking部分以获取更多信息)。...这个方法不使用接收器接收数据,而是定期查询 Kafka 每个 topic+partition 最新偏移量,并相应地定义了要在每个批次要处理偏移量范围。...效率:在第一种方法实现零数据丢失需要将数据存储在 Write Ahead Log ,这会进行数据拷贝。...请注意,这种方法一个缺点是它不会更新 Zookeeper 偏移量,因此基于 Zookeeper Kafka 监控工具不会显示进度。...2.1 引入 对于使用 SBT/Maven 项目定义 Scala/Java 应用程序,请引入如下工件(请参阅主编程指南中Linking部分以获取更多信息)。

2.2K20

sbt依赖管理逻辑

,因为sbt中使用scalaDSL来撰写,可以简单地推断一下: sbt 工作原理就是创建一个描述构建键/值对大型映射,当它解析此文件时,它会将您定义对添加到其映射中。...托管依赖项管理集中在构建文件,因此更容易进行维护和更新。...sbt依赖冲突及解决 在sbt,依赖冲突通常指的是当项目中存在多个依赖项,而这些依赖项又引入了相同但是不同版本时所产生问题。...例如,如果项目 A 依赖于 B 和 C,而 B 又依赖于 D,则依赖关系树如下所示: A ├── B │ └── D └── C sbt 就是通过使用这种树结构来管理依赖,以确保所有的依赖关系都能正确解析并下载...5 更新元数据 一旦依赖项被解析和下载,sbt更新项目的元数据,以便后续构建过程可以正确地处理这些依赖项。这些元数据通常存储在项目目录下 .ivy2 或者 .sbt 目录

10610

IntelliJ IDEA 2023.1 最新变化

IntelliJ IDEA 2023.1 最新变化 在 IntelliJ IDEA 2023.1 , 根据用户宝贵反馈对新 UI 做出了大量改进。...Java 20 支持 IntelliJ IDEA 2023.1 继续减轻 Java 开发者认知负担,支持 Java 20 添加最新更新,包括对语言功能 *Pattern Matching for...改进了最近远程开发项目的概览 Ultimate 最近项目现在存储在主机而不是客户端上。 即使您从不同客户端连接,这也将准确提供最新信息。...| sbt)中指定 sbt 启动器形参,Find Usages(查找用法,Alt+F7)操作现在可以在 sbt 文件搜索符号。...对于递归调用,调用行左侧将有一个间距图标。 4. 针对 Scala 3 代码编辑改进 我们改进了 Scala 3 在导入大量隐式形参并且需要解析代码时(例如使用 Cats 时)高亮显示性能。

16010

Kafka运维小贴士 | Kafka 消息监控

笔者经常遇到一些无法优化慢查询,面对这样慢查询,笔者会将其进行预先计算存储到mongodb或者elasticsearch。...但是消费binlog就可能会有很多意外发生,比如mysql数据发生死锁,或者消费发生并发问题,网络长时间阻塞,这些状况都会导致kafka消费发生阻塞,一旦发生阻塞,用户从mongodb或者elasticsearch...中就会查询不到最新mysql数据,所以笔者需要监控kafka消息消费情况,监控方案有很多,笔者进行了整理,以便日后回顾。...上述涉及几个字段意义如下 TOPIC:主题名字 PARTITION:分区id CURRENT-OFFSET:已经提交消费位移 LOG-END-OFFSET:总数据量 LAG:消费数据量 CONSUMER-ID...从下面地址下载kafka-manager安装包 http://github.com/yahoo/kafka-manager/releases 解压并进入kafka安装目录,使用sbt进行编译,sbt需要配置源

2.2K21

如何删除控制文件过去rman备份到磁带备份集

类型备份,突然想起此oracle服务器近期通过rman整迁移方式搬迁,而老是使用NBU备份到磁带,则老备份信息保留在控制文件,而新控制文件在搬迁过程中使用是老,这些存储在控制文件备份...所以执行命令报错了,所以现在问题就是怎样去把控制文件那些到磁带备份信息删掉。...于是执行如下,过期与废弃SBT类型备份都被删除了: RMAN> allocate channel for maintenance device type sbt parms 'SBT_LIBRARY...status RMAN> crosscheck backup; RMAN> delete noprompt expired backup; RMAN> list backup summary; 从上述可看到,删除...SBT备份是因其SBT_TAPE 不匹配状态,需执行CROSSCHECK检查备份有效性,严重警告:生产上直接delete backup操作是不允许,因当前操作做了稳妥备案,所以执行此命令查看状态

1.8K00

build-helper-maven-plugin 简单讲解

:parse-version 将版本解析为不同属性. build-helper:remove-project-artifact 从本地存储删除项目的工件. build-helper:reserve-network-port...保留随机和使用网络端口列表. build-helper:local-ip 检索当前主机 IP 地址. build-helper:hostname 检索当前主机名. build-helper:cpu-count...检索可用 CPU 数量. build-helper:timestamp-property 根据当前日期和时间设置属性. build-helper:uptodate-property 根据文件集输出相对于其输入是否是最新来设置属性.... build-helper:uptodate-properties 根据多个文件集输出相对于它们输入是否是最新来设置多个属性. build-helper:rootlocation 设置定义多模块构建根文件夹属性...--在configuration设置goals具体属性--> <!

1.3K10

Kafka OffsetMonitor:监控消费者和延迟队列

KafkaOffsetMonitor这款软件是用Scala代码编写,消息等历史数据是保存在名为offsetapp.db数据文件,该数据 是SQLLite文件,非常轻量级。...虽然我们可以在启动KafkaOffsetMonitor程序时候指定数据更新频率和数据保存 时间,但是不建议更新很频繁,或者保存大量数据,因为在KafkaOffsetMonitor图形展示时候会出现图像展示过...Owner:表示消费者 Created:该partition创建时间 Last Seen:消费状态刷新最新时间。...kafka0.8版本以前,offset默认存储在zookeeper(基于Zookeeper) kafka0.9版本以后,offset默认存储在内部topic(基于Kafka内部topic) Storm...0.9版本以后,offset存储位置在kafka。 zk: zookeeper地址 prot 端口号 refresh 刷新频率,更新到DB。

2.4K170

探索 IntelliJ IDEA 2024.1最新变化:全面升级助力编码效率

从全行代码补全到支持最新 Java 22 特性,再到重做终端和编辑器粘性行功能,每一项更新都旨在帮助开发者更快地编写更高质量代码。...对 Java 22 支持可以确保与最新语言功能兼容。 重做终端能够增强命令行操作,编辑器粘性行则有助于更流畅地浏览代码。 在版本 2024.1 ,IDE 还获得了其他数十项改进。...Rename(重命名)重构嵌入提示 为了使重命名流程更简单、更直观,我们实现了一个新嵌入提示,在更改代码元素上显示。 要将代码所有引用更新为新版本,点击此提示并确认更改即可。...Commit(提交)工具窗口中 Stash(隐藏)标签页 对于依赖隐藏来存储临时提交更改用户,我们在 Commit(提交)工具窗口中引入了一个专属标签页以便访问。...这项更新重点是确定测试未完全覆盖代码哪些条件语句。 现在,IntelliJ IDEA 既显示哪一行具有覆盖条件,还会指定覆盖条件分支或变量值。

2.6K20

IntelliJ IDEA 2024.1 更新亮点汇总:全面提升开发体验

对 Java 22 支持确保了与最新语言功能兼容性。经过彻底修改终端增强了命令行操作,而编辑器粘性线则有助于更顺畅地导航代码。 2024.1 版本 IDE 各个部分还有数十项其他改进。...我们还调整了工具栏方向,将其水平放置以提高可用性。 提交工具窗口 存储选项卡 对于依赖存储存储临时提交更改用户,我们在*“提交”工具窗口中引入了一个专用选项卡以方便访问。...*改进了“分支”*弹出窗口 搜索 在*“分支”*弹出窗口中,您现在可以按操作和存储过滤搜索结果,以便在版本控制系统更快、更精确地导航。...Maven工具窗口 Maven 存储 Maven 存储列表及其索引状态现在显示在Maven工具窗口中,而不是以前在 Maven 设置位置。...此更新重点是确定测试未完全覆盖代码哪些条件语句。现在,IntelliJ IDEA 既显示哪一行具有覆盖条件,又指定覆盖任何条件分支或变量值。

2.2K10

有向后不兼容接口更改,QIIME 2 2024.2 来啦

有关 2024.2 中计划向后不兼容接口更改完整详细信息,以及最新环境文件可以在此处找到![1] QIIME 2 2024.2 版本现已发布!感谢所有参与者辛勤工作!...q2-vsearch插件merge-pairs方法现在通过--o-unmerged-sequences选项输出合并读取。...接口更新 q2cli[6] 添加了qiime tools cache import,允许将数据直接导入到 cli 上缓存工件命令 修复了一个 bug,该 bug 使无法启动键控集合成员输入路径~...Dropbox URL 加载工件/可视化问题 插件更新 q2-assembly[9] 添加了对assemble-megahit 、index-contigs 和map-reads-to-contigs...q2-vsearch[21] 公开输出--o-unmerged-sequences,允许用户将合并双端读取保留为工件,以便进一步分析 向命令公开了--p-strand选项,以添加cluster-features-de-novo

15710

基于spark源码做单元测试

使用idea运行调试testcase简单方便,但由于一些原因,如果idea不能搞定的话,可以通过sbt来运行和调试testcase 基于SBT SBT 配置 Spark SBT build 包含多个...修改ParseDriver.scalaparsePlan部分源码如下: ? 运行XiaoluobuSuite.scalatest: ?...spark是借助开源antlr4把sql转化为AstTree。...有关antlr, sql词法,语法解析及 AstTree相关理解,可以看之前写过文章: Hive源码系列(六)编译模块之词法、语法解析(上) Hive源码系列(七)编译模块之词法、语法解析) Hive...源码系列(七)编译模块之词法、语法解析(下) Spark SQL语法规则文件是:SqlBase.g4 下面我们通过g4语法文件 生成一个AstTree: ?

1.9K40

RMAN 配置、监控与管理

通道分为备份或还原到磁盘磁盘通道(disk channel)、备份还原到磁带磁带通道(SBT) 在对数据执行备份和恢复前必须先分配通道 ALLOCATE CHANNEL命令在目标数据启动一个服务器进程...这些命令backup、restore、delete在非run块运行时会根据configure命令设定值自动分配通道 但上述命令在run块则需要手动分配通道 改变缺省设备类型 RMAN>...Report命令显示存储仓库详细分析信息 比如,哪些文件需要备份 哪些备份可以被删除 哪些文件不可恢复等 RMAN> report schema; RMAN> report need...删除相关备份集或镜像副本物理文件,同时将删除标记delete更新到控制文件.如果使用恢复目录,则是清除恢复目录内该备份集。...用于校验存储仓库备份集或镜像副本,执行该命令后,将更新存储仓库刚刚校验对象状态,便于后续操作处理。

87910

如何在Ubuntu上安装和配置GoCD

此外,为了在不破坏数据情况下处理构建工件,您服务器将需要专用分区或磁盘作为工件存储位置。我们将在本教程中使用/mnt/artifact-storage作为工件存储挂载点。...安装GoCD服务器和代理 我们将从GoCD项目提供专用存储下载并安装服务器和代理程序包开始。...首先,我们通过输入以下命令将新存储定义添加到APT源配置目录: echo "deb https://download.gocd.org /" | sudo tee /etc/apt/sources.list.d...首先,我们需要确保GoCD流程可以访问工件挂载点,以便它可以在那里存储文件。...结论 在本教程,我们已经安装并配置了在Ubuntu上运行GoCD服务器和代理。我们在单独分区上设置专用工件存储空间,以处理生成构建,并配置身份验证以保护Web界面。

1.4K40

UI正在消亡,未来是什么?

构建设置、工具甚至版本控制都封装在组件本身。Bit 组件托管在 bit.cloud 上,按具有不同访问控制范围分组。这意味着 Bit 组件不绑定到任何 git 存储。...您可以将其导入(克隆)到您 开发环境 ,对其进行修改并将其推回 bit.cloud。 当组件发布时,它们会经历一个构建过程,该过程会生成工件。一个重要工件是组件软件包。...这些组件通常“隐藏”在存储共享,迫使其他人从头开始构建它们,这既耗时,又容易出错,而且使代码更难维护。 正如您将在下一部分中看到那样,有限协作也是此问题一个因素。...单独打包组件允许使用者挑选和选择他们需要组件,并避免无意义更新其项目的依赖项。 UI 限制协作 组件旨在强制执行 UI/UX 和开发标准一致性。...Bit 组件促进跨团队协作 由于 Bit 组件是自主,因此可以在任何地方开发和维护它们。这意味着使用组件团队也可以对其做出贡献,而无需想出各种解决方法或从一个存储切换到另一个存储

11410

讲真,你该做备份有效性校验了

当数据稍后从磁盘读取块时,会重新计算校验和并与存储值进行比较。 如果值不匹配,则块已损坏。 默认情况下,BACKUP命令计算每个块校验和,并将其存储在备份。...>认识物理和逻辑坏块 在物理坏块(介质损坏),数据根本无法识别该块:校验和无效,块包含全零,或块头和块尾不匹配。 默认情况下,BACKUP命令计算每个块校验和,并将其存储在备份。...>RMAN备份坏块限制 可以通过SET MAXCORRUPT 命令限制在RMAN备份一个文件标记坏块总数。...默认值为0,表示Oracle不允许备份文件存在任何标记块损坏。 如果在备份期间RMAN遇到标记损坏块时超过MAXCORRUPT限制,则RMAN终止备份。...如果备份验证发现先前标记损坏块,则RMAN将使用描述损坏更新V$ DATABASE_BLOCK_CORRUPTION视图。

2.7K60

【云+社区年度征文】在Kubernetes环境采用Spinnaker意义

02.jpg 解释Spinnaker管道工作流程 计划部署Kubernetes清单文件和应用程序代码(Docker镜像)现在应该推送到GitHub存储。...在Docker Hub注册表获取到最新Docker镜像后,您可以执行Spinnaker管道触发器并将相应应用程序代码(Docker镜像)部署在Kubernetes集群DEV/UAT名称空间上。...部署(清单)阶段使用此最终工件,并将此清单构建工件部署在DEV/UAT名称空间上,而无需更新现有Docker镜像标签。...Bake(Manifest)阶段用于根据现有的Helm模板和已定义dev.yml值文件创建Kubernetes清单文件。最终工件是使用带有“最新”标签Docker镜像创建。...因此,强烈建议对存储在源代码管理工具YAML文件进行更改,而不是直接通过Spinnaker GUI编辑YAML文件。

2.5K00

Spark 开发环境搭建

2 方案简介 分布式计算有两个基础性问题:计算并行调度与数据分布存储,我们使用 Spark 来解决计算并行调度问题,使用 Hadoop HDFS 解决分布式存储问题。...3.2 安装 在 hadoop 官网下载最新版本 hadoop 软件 , 当前是 2.8.0), 直接解压即可安装,本例安装目录为 ~/hadoop; 安装后 hadoop 目录结构如下: ~/hadoop...5 Scala 开发环境搭建 如果要开发正式应用,一个好用构建工具是必须,不然光是管理 jar 包繁琐依赖就会耗费大量时间,另外,各个版本 scala 运行时可能不兼容,支持多目标版本编译也需要专业工具支持才行...5.1 sbt 简介 sbt 官网: http://www.scala-sbt.org, 在这上面有有很详细 中文文档。 sbt 从官网下载最新版本,开箱即可使用,其安装说名这里不再赘述。.../jars lib sbt 会首先从本地寻找寻找被引用组件包。

6.8K21
领券